Vless encryption example I will give an example of a config. Encoding Description (none) Disabled: packetaddr: Supported by v2ray 5+ VLESS is a stateless lightweight transport protocol that consists of inbound and outbound parts. The first example below will illustrate a simple password-based AES encryption (PBKDF2 + AES-CTR) without message authentication (unauthenticated encryption). Set the "port" variable to the desired port number (typically 443 for HTTPS traffic). 4. Server needs to keep updated, and the client also NOTE: IP/HOSTED CDN FROM CLOUDFLARE: Please select IP/Host from a domain that uses Cloudflare CDN UUID: Please fill with your UUID YOURDOMAINSERVER: Fill with domain of VMess supports several encryption algorithms. You switched accounts on another tab or window. The format is the same as xver of VLESS fallbacks. hetzner. 23 分享VLESS+Reality节点链接URL 导入节点,切换至对应的节点,但无法正常实现代理。 解决: 如下示例 VLESS's security features are unparalleled, with its stateless and lightweight design making it highly resistant to attacks. json file for setting up both Outline VPN (the release of keys and their decryption into a password and the type of encryption from the base64 format, I reviewed here) and XTLS-Reality, VMess supports several encryption algorithms. crop. Required. You signed in with another tab or window. Example WireGuard Setup Server Configuration. When proactively inspecting a path, got returned bad request cannot prove it is V2Ray; The unsafe factor is user. 0 使用 Windows 下v2rayN v6. 114' # '+. Since no specific user is named, you will by default switch to the user root. 2. Available Free VPN client that supports v2ray, vmess, vless, xtls, trojan, shadowsocks and shadowsocksR protocols. Set up WireGuard on the server: Shadowsocks is a philosophy of “encrypt everything to be unlike anything else”. Multi-platform auto-proxy client, supporting Sing-box, X-ray, TUIC, Hysteria, Reality, Trojan, SSH etc. I am not using any CA issued certificate, instead one generated with xray tls cert to maintain server's anonymity. ec-256 means Vless outbound on sing-box cannot connect to reality-h2 server on xray #441. For example, users who want to maintain a high level of security when connecting to public Wi-Fi in cafes or airports can choose VLESS for a more stable and faster connection. Index ¶ Variables; type Account Full encryption in local networks. For example: Your browsing requests and responses are being transmitted, totally encrypted, via the remote XRay server. The placement of decryption is different from the encryption in the vmess protocol because if there is a layer of agreed encryption, the server needs to decrypt it first to know which user it belongs to. Efficient data transmission: VLESS offers an efficient mechanism for data transmission, providing stable and fast connection for VPN users. VLESS Sub-protocol. It can profile-web-page-url. While Wireguard is a great choice for VPN protocol, as it’s known for its reliability, speed and good encryption, they way it handles handshakes is A good example is Shadowsocks, however, it can also be blocked by using @3kmfi6hp/nodejs-proxy 是一个基于 Node. Examples. 3 与 h2,域名非 VLESS user id. The su command (short for switch user) allows you to switch to another user id, so that you can run commands with that user’s privileges. Note: If you are familiar with v2ray ws+tls tutorial, feel free to skip to Managing Vless. - Get push notifications of I am trying to setup a VLESS XTLS Vision server (Version 1. Your own domain name, which may be free or paid. VLESS is designed to provide a more lightweight and efficient alternative to V2Ray, making it ideal for CF-workers/pages代理脚本【Vless与Trojan】,Serv00三合一进程保活脚本【Vless-reality、Vmess-ws(Argo)、Hysteria2】支持一键自建proxyip与CF反代IP,CF优选官方IP三地区应用脚本,自动输出美、亚、欧最佳优选IP - yonggekkk/Cloudflare_vless_trojan 现在由 VLESS 回落到 V2Ray 的 Trojan 协议不存在问题了,甚至 WS 等也支持这个玩法(其实一直都支持)。 VLESS & XTLS 配置文档 VLESS Changes Official subreddit for Proton Mail, Proton Mail Bridge, and Proton Calendar. g. - Swipe from left or right edge to go back or forward. You need to think about your own insufficiency first. 我已知晓并同意 Saved searches Use saved searches to filter your results more quickly First, you use the decryption operation on the plaintext. . 这里是 最简配置 的超集,利用 VLESS 强大的回落分流特性,实现了 443 端口 VLESS over TCP with TLS 和任意 WSS 的完美共存. XUDP let VLESS supports FullCone NAT. This is a requirement for SSL certificates (TLS encryption) to work. VLess is based on the MessagePack serialization format, and uses a combination of encryption and obfuscation to conceal the identity and content of the traffic being transmitted. Trojan reliably encrypts based on TLS. This blog post provides a step-by-step guide on setting up a VLESS + TCP + REALITY + XTLS + uTLS + XUDP configuration using sing-box, covering server and client VLESS is currently NOT encrypted, so the safest way to use VLESS is TLS encrypted channel. You may need to use Xray's REALITY this form to solve the problem, REALITY in the server-side configuration of the Dest parameter to fill in the URL, the SSL certificate is required to TLS1. 0. Contribute to v2fly/v2ray-examples development by creating an account on GitHub. 3) on an OpenBSD VPS. – Similar Security: Like Vmess, Vless also uses encryption techniques to protect data. serverNames: "xtls-rprx-vision", "encryption": "none" } ] } ] Do you have any example what Some examples of uses for Xray-core. internal. 45 VLESS protocol does not encrypt data during data transmission. /v2ray-core/v2ray -config . com" in the host and the other cores cannot connect XTLS/Xray-core#1817. VLESS will forward traffic with TLS Contribute to DanyTPG/heroku-vless development by creating an account on GitHub. 0 MacOS 11. The documentation for the Mack-A script recommends that you start with a server that has a clean in v2ray | WebSocket + VMess/VLess + TLS. Traffic The VLESS server also allows for different encryption methods to coexist. Server needs to keep updated, and the client also v2ray-core 的模板们. - Pull down from the top to refresh. 不小心碰到回车了 正在编辑 对不起 (搞完了) 请将 [ ] 替换为 [x] 。Please relpace [ ] with [x] . if 使用 uTLS 使用 Vision 服务端 TLS 指纹 Mux(TCP) Mux(UDP) MPTCP; VLESS-Vision-REALITY: 必选: 建议使用: 1: 2: ️: ️: VLESS-Vision-TLS: 建议使用 VLESS protocol of v2ray. Fields users. It's commonly used to penetrate firewalls to access blocked websites and apps. com:8 你正在使用的 V2RayU 和 Mac 版本 ? V2rayU 3. 114. It has nothing to do with "spying" Still, raw vless is not safe(e. com and was published by them, but then it was deleted. 3 你遇到的问题是什么?(请描述具体现象,比如访问超时,TLS 证书错误等) read: connection reset by peer . support-url. See Listen Fields for details. users. VLESS over TCP with TLS + fallback & split to WebSocket (advanced configuration) Before you begin this tutorial, you will need: 1. Its ability to combine with other protocols like TLS adds an extra layer of security, ensuring that users' data remains safe. 3. note: proxyIP is the ip or domain you For example socks5-vmess-vmess tells us that the client accepts socks5 connection and connects to the bridge with vmess protocol and then bridge also connects to the upstream with vmess protocol. com" with your actual domain name or IP address where you want to run VLESS. Closed 6 REALITY remoteAddr: **:51680 len(s2cSaved): 4705 Encrypted Extensions: 37 REALITY remoteAddr: **:51680 len(s2cSaved): Xray vless+h2 server verifies "www. If you This client configuration captures local UDP traffic (from WireGuard) and forwards it to the Xray server using the VLESS protocol with Reality security. The idea was to use cloudflare cdn/grpc (but errors with grpc are not related to cloudflare, I've tried the same Let's illustrate the AES encryption and AES decryption concepts through working source code in Python. vless with tcp/websocket without TLS). Configuring VLESS is much more complicated. 通常代理用途,目标网站最低标准:国外网站,支持 tlsv1. The next example will add message authentication (using the AES-GCM mode), Integrity requirements I confirm that I have read the documentation, understand the meaning of all the configuration items I wrote, and did not pile up seemingly useful options or default values. Hello, I've faced couple of problems with my current setup. 04. note: proxyIP is the ip or domain you want to set. GitHub Gist: instantly share code, notes, and snippets. The format is the same as the dest of VLESS fallbacks. – Compatibility with Various Environments: Vless easily adapts to different servers and networks. If the profile-web-page-url field exists in the response header, the Open web page option will be displayed in the profile, allowing the user to jump to the corresponding portal home page. Xray is a proxy with support for multiple network protocols. 1' proxies: # Shadowsocks # The supported ciphers (encryption If u want to The path parameter is encrypted with TLS enabled so there's no chance for GFW to see it. com': '10. Example of Docker Compose file for deploying XRAY VPN server with VLESS XTLS proto setup - reeezvanov/xray_vless_docker For example, users in China often rely on Shadowsocks to bypass the Great Firewall, experiencing minimal latency and high bandwidth for streaming, VLESS lacks the robust encryption standards upheld by Shadowsocks, leaving user data susceptible to You signed in with another tab or window. Then, the recipient can verify the digital signature by applying the encryption function and comparing the result with WireGuard over Xray. For example, VLess may be used in environments where the VMess protocol is blocked or detected by censors. What are the TLS had no handshake encryption at all prior to the latest version, TLS 1. You can rent servers from companies such as Vultr or Bandwagon Host. Optional. Reload to refresh your session. Enabled network. UDP packet encoding, xudp is used by default. - Get push notifications of For example, mkcp generates much more traffics than TCP. Deploy VLESS server to heroku Topics. Apply for an Elliptic Curve Cryptography certificate for chika. This method offers several advantages: Enhanced Security: # Example: b1 Step 3: Finding a Suitable Website for Reality. toml file. Note from the author: This tutorial was written for community. I provided the complete config and logs, free xray vless+grpc servers premium, free v2ray vless server, v2ray vless vpn server, the encryption is more flexible, Project X begins from XTLS protocol, gives a bunch of organization apparatuses, for example, Xray-core and Xray-flutter. xver: Optional. Using REALITY instead of TLS can eliminate server-side TLS fingerprint characteristics, while still providing forward secrecy and rendering certificate chain attacks ineffective. Both is enabled by default. /config. Identify a website that supports HTTP/2 and TLS 1. A virtual private server (VPS) running Ubuntu 20. json直接启动 When deploy in cloudflare pages, you can set proxyIP in wrangler. The TLS encryption suite is provided by Golang, which often uses TLS 1. VLess inbound is usually used on servers together with 'freedom' to talk to final destination, while VLess outbound is usually used on clients with 'socks' for proxying. js 的 vless 实现包。它在各种 Node. More flexibility: VLESS-XTLS supports multiple encryption modes and can be configured Package vless contains the implementation of VLess protocol and transportation. VLESS is a stateless lightweight transport protocol, which is divided into inbound and outbound parts, and can be used as a bridge between Xray clients and servers. One of tcp udp. vless Creating VLess with default options. You signed out in another tab or window. When used in conjunction with other encrypted transmission protocols, it can achieve higher performance. It uses end-to-end encryption and offers full support for PGP. Browser features: - Read content from our sponsors. An organization publishes its company name and a public key in a digital certificate issued by a certificate authority. In the wake of the Snowden revelations in 2013, the IETF community began to consider ways of countering the threat that mass surveillance posed Example of Docker Compose file for deploying XRAY VPN server with VLESS XTLS proto setup - reeezvanov/xray_vless_example Another notable fact about Vless is that it uses ChaCha20-Poly1305 for encrypting your data. Replace "your-uuid" with a UUID (Universally Unique Identifier) for your VLESS server. com Port: 443 id: Your entered id encryption: none Transport: ws TLS: tls About. September 17, 2023. Setting up vless xtls. Some examples of uses for Xray-core. VLESS users. Same schema as xver in VLESS fallbacks. For example, s = SIGNATURE(p) = p ^ d % z. 3, preferably with an X25519 certificate. After upgrading the xray core from 1. com in standalone mode. 9 I use this config: { "tag": "VLESS VLESS is currently NOT encrypted, so the safest way to use VLESS is TLS encrypted channel. 0 MacOS:13. With VLESS, users can rest assured that their online activities remain private and protected. Index ¶ Variables; type Account Vless. On my vps I am running nginx (configuration is below). Its security surpasses conventional TLS. When fallbacks configure with any child elements,"alpn":["http/1. The v2ray | WebSocket + VMess/VLess + TLS. For an ISP it looks like an ordinary request, for example, to Google. 2. Deploy VLESS server to heroku. Contribute to XTLS/Xray-examples development by creating an account on GitHub. flow. Protocols VMess, VLESS, and XTLS offer various methods of encryption and traffic obfuscation, making them highly effective for bypassing blocks and filters imposed by governments and internet service providers. The fallbacks object is optional and can only be used for the TCP+TLS transport combination. uuid. This protocol is another safe way to pass through the filtering system. It also displays the parameters as a vless:// link. Stars. tls. Proton Mail is a secure, privacy-focused email service based in Switzerland. this means that the proxyIP is used to route traffic through a proxy rather than directly to a website that is using Cloudflare's (CDN). js 环境中都能运行,包括但不限于:Windows、Linux、MacOS、Android、iOS、树莓派等。同时,它也适用于各种 PaaS 平台,如:replit、heroku 等 The packet will be encrypted by the UUID (In this example, UUID is b831381d-6324-4d53-ad4f-8cda48b30811) and then sent the package to remote server address serveraddr. Thanks to the one-command script by sprov065, you can install vless easily, even if you are not familiar with Linux commands. 使用环境: V2rayU-64: v3. Hope it helps. 8. ; Usually, you need to set up a default fallback with both alpn and path omitted or empty, and then configure other routing rules as needed. 9 to higher versions, vless ws no tls (cdn cloudflare) configs got an EOF error, which is resolved after downgrade to 1. Proton Calendar is an encrypted calendar app that helps you stay on top of your agenda while keeping your data private. Vless protocol is a modified version of Vmess! In Vless, all the disadvantages of Vmess have been fixed and due to the difference in encryption in Vless and its lighter weight, it provides the possibility to have more users than vmess on the same server. shadowsocks VLess is based on the MessagePack serialization format, and uses a combination of encryption and obfuscation to conceal the identity and content of the traffic being transmitted. example. Allows for fallback, enabling non-proxy data For example, vless's implementation of perfect forward secrecy ensures that even if a private key is compromised, previous communications remain secure. VLess contains both inbound and outbound connections. 3. Compared with VMess, VLESS replaces security with encryption and disableInsecureEncryption with decryption, Introduction. The minimum version of V2Ray-Core that supports VLESS is v4. If the support-url field exists in the response header, the support option will be displayed in the profile, allowing the user to jump to the corresponding portal home page 若用 reality 取代 tls,可消除服务端 tls 指纹特征,仍有前向保密性等,且证书链攻击无效,安全性超越常规 tls 可以指向别人的网站,无需自己买域名、配置 tls 服务端,更方便,实现向中间人呈现指定 sni 的全程真实 tls. herokuapp. Reply reply More replies More replies. - URL Scheme · hiddify/hiddify-app Wiki Features of Vless: – Reduced Processing Overhead: Vless offers better efficiency in data transmission by eliminating some additional features. Available values: xtls-rprx-vision; network. heroku vless oneclickdeploy heroku-vless Resources. U ¸R4BO[©‡DQÒz{ø ‘“V €ªEBæ «?~ýùç¿ÿ Œ» LËv8]n ×ç÷Ÿíµÿÿ±3 ©uî6° ð7ÐJn¾ÝéN:½“N vœã h • ‰HŸ8TÝÙè ï×_éÿwûóuÔ Free VPN client that supports v2ray, vmess, vless, xtls, trojan, shadowsocks and shadowsocksR protocols. 1"] needs to be configured in Inbound TLS. 该配置供参考,你可以将 WS 上的 VLESS 换成 VMess 等其它任何协议,以及设置更多 PATH、协议共存,都可以做到 Change the default Certificate Authority to Let's Encrypt: acme. VMess supports several encryption algorithms. TLS configuration, see TLS. sh --set-default-ca --server letsencrypt. Vless Free VPN client that supports v2ray, vmess, vless, xtls, trojan, shadowsocks and shadowsocksR protocols. The scenario is that you want to connect to a WireGuard server at a remote location, but your WireGuard packets are being detected and blocked by a firewall. You can generate a UUID using online Advantages of using VLESS in VPN: High level of security: The VLESS protocol provides maximum data encryption, ensuring protection against external threats and maintaining user confidentiality. VLESS + TCP + REALITY + XTLS + uTLS + XUDP is a very good combination. js file. com with port 16823, where the server address and port You signed in with another tab or window. This method is a combination of two powerful encryption algorithms, Poly1305 and ChaCha20, making it faster than the Listen Fields. It’s an open-source, secure and ad-free. Replace "your-domain. 🕵️♂️ Trojan's Outdated Encryption Trojan's encryption, on the other hand, is woefully outdated and vulnerable to modern threats. serverNames: [string] in the format shown in the example. Readme Activity. 3, Same schema as dest in VLESS fallbacks. 7. Even if the path in the example is a UUID, there are still many people COPYING AND PASTING; Better security: VLESS-XTLS uses advanced encryption algorithms to protect your traffic, making it harder for anyone to intercept and read your data. variable name is PROXYIP. - Pull down from the top to 总而言之,相较于 VMess,基于 TLS 或内网等可信通路时用 VLess 性能更好,更省双边的内存和 CPU、耗电更少 This bad (read insecure and redundant) code: salt should be random, password iterations are much too low, initialization vector should be random, the Close statements are unnecessary, FlushFinalBlock is unnecessary and CipherTextBytes = MemStream. There are many possible cases where a users would like to have all connections, including local connections encrypted, good example are private networks for students as well as some public networks where anybody in local network could actually intercept communication. CLASH ANDROID/ OPENCLASH EXAMPLE CONFIG (YAML) Blog Global SSH is The Best '114. hi there , hope u guys doing good when i export my Vless + TCP + Header config from v2rayng it dont write path in url like if my config is vless://35e6809b-d4fe-40c8-9828-b6f90f72a80f@example. Unlike VMess, VLESS does not rely on system time, and the authentication method is also UUID. VLESS more easily carries out the encryption process thanks to ChaCha20-Poly1305. 1 问题: V2rayU v3. Thus, I am publishing it here. VLESS user id. flow. 27+. shadowsocks Creating ShadowSocks with default options. If you use the default settings of RijndaelManaged where it This guide outlines setting up a secure and efficient Xray connection using the VLESS protocol with Reality and gRPC. Contribute to RPRX/v2ray-vless development by creating an account on GitHub. you can combine arguments with default options to change the behavior of your configuration for example :--vmess --port 8080 --tls --tcp - Digital Certificates Digital certificates are a means of confirming the identity of information services. When deploy in worker. Trojan. Address: yourAppName. keyFile: To use this script, follow these steps: 1. variable name is proxyIP. You VLESS also uses the latest version of TLS to provide better encryption and authentication. v2ray-core 的模板们. dev, you can set proxyIP in _worker. The server ENGLISH. xver: string. Either certificate or certificateFile can be used. NextCursor • Vless by itself is not When deploy in cloudflare pages, you can set proxyIP in wrangler. Check the end-to-end functionality to confirm that V2RayN and Package vless contains the implementation of VLess protocol and transportation. ToArray(); should be outside the CryptoStream using block. packet_encoding. heth pyb myvruvg ungh hys kcfay rxnke dqcrcx oooil skspv